Frequently asked questions
What federal contracts does Jeffrey Alan Group hold?
Jeffrey Alan Group (UEI NWNMMA7JF5R9) shows $1.9M across 12 award actions in SCOUT’s public USASpending-backed profile, with Department of Transportation (DOT) as the top buying agency. Totals cover federal prime awards ≥$100K in the rolling window.
How much in federal contracts does Jeffrey Alan Group have?
Jeffrey Alan Group shows $1.9M across 12 award actions. SCOUT tracks 5 incumbent recompetes ($2.7M) returning to market in the next 24 months.
Which agencies does Jeffrey Alan Group work with?
Jeffrey Alan Group’s firm-wide obligated mix is led by Department of Transportation (DOT) (37%),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) (36%), Corporation for National and Community Service (CNCS) (10%).
What is the UEI for Jeffrey Alan Group?
The Unique Entity ID (UEI) for Jeffrey Alan Group is NWNMMA7JF5R9.
